- Extract and reconcile accounting data, including labor and cost transfer submittals.
- Monitor costs and personnel charging to ensure actuals remain within budget and are correctly charged to the appropriate end objective.
- Support supply‑chain management in financial controls of subcontracts and material procurement forecasting.
- Perform time‑phased budgeting, cost control, and variance analysis; produce internal and external reporting and manage risk/opportunity portfolios.
- Support finance management with pre‑close and month‑end forecast updates, maintain risk and opportunity portfolio, and generate variance analysis reports.
- Develop quarterly Estimates at Completion (EACs) and monthly Latest Revised Estimate (LRE) data.
- Assist Program Management in developing and presenting financial program management review slides.
- Analyze the Annual Operating Plan (AOP), Forecast, and Short/Long‑Range Outlook.
- Create Work Breakdown Structures (WBS) and other project setup tasks.
- Prepare Work Authorization Documents.
- Address various ad‑hoc requests as needed.
- Typically a bachelor’s degree and a minimum of 8 years of relevant experience, or an advanced degree and a minimum of 5 years of experience.
- Experience with SAP, APEX, BW, PRISM, RPlan, and/or Analysis for Excel.
- Proficiency in Microsoft Office.
- Strong knowledge of financial principles, including forecasting, budgeting, and variance analysis.
- Ability to obtain and maintain a U.S. government‑issued security clearance (DoD TS/SCI).
- Financial experience in the aerospace/defense industry is preferred.
- Experience applying Earned Value Management (EVM) and/or Estimates at Completion (EACs).
- Experience developing monthly Financial Contract Data Requirements Lists (CDRLs).
- Experience in Financial Planning and Analysis (FP&A).
- In‑depth understanding of color‑of‑money policy and accounting principles.
- Excellent written and verbal communication with strong presentation skills.
- Strong interpersonal skills and teamwork orientation.
- Proactive, creative, and innovative mindset with critical and strategic thinking.
- Analytical problem‑identification and problem‑solving skills.
- Broad understanding of Federal Acquisition Regulations (FAR) and Cost Accounting Standards (CAS).
